Asia-Places.com has listed approx 2 Cell phone stores in Lalmai-Barura Rd. Some of the Top rated Cell phone stores in Lalmai-Barura Rd are- One Telecom Barura & One Telecom Barura.

Place Name
Type
Address
Cell phone store
Cell phone store
Bus Stop, Lalmai-Barura Rd, Barura, Bangladesh
Cell phone store
Bus Stop, Lalmai-Barura Rd, Barura, Bangladesh

Similar Categories